The Mahakumbh Mela: A Celebration of Faith and Tradition
In 2025, the Mahakumbh Mela took place in Prayagraj, Uttar Pradesh, recognized as one of the largest religious gatherings globally. Spanning from January 13 to February 26, this festival lasted for 45 days, attracting millions of devotees from across the globe. The highlight of the Mahakumbh is the sacred bathing at the Triveni Sangam, believed to cleanse all sins. Other attractions include the ancient Hanuman Temple, the scheduled royal baths, and the Ganga Aarti, which are immensely popular among attendees. Reports indicate that around 660 million people participated in this year's Mahakumbh, underscoring its significance not just religiously but also socially and culturally.
Odisha's Jagannath Rath Yatra
Annually, a magnificent Rath Yatra (chariot procession) is held at the Shri Jagannath Temple in Puri, Odisha. In 2025, this event occurred from June 27 to July 5. During the procession, Lord Jagannath, along with his siblings Balabhadra and Subhadra, is placed on a chariot, which devotees pull together. It is believed that participating in this Rath Yatra grants salvation to the devotees. This year, approximately 1.5 million devotees took part, showcasing the grandeur and deep devotion associated with the event.
Ram Temple Flag Hoisting Ceremony
On November 25, 2025, a significant flag hoisting ceremony took place at the Ram Temple. This event was historically important as it marked the long-awaited moment of raising the religious flag atop the temple's spire at Lord Rama's birthplace. Prime Minister Narendra Modi performed the flag hoisting. The saffron flag, measuring 20 feet in length and 11 feet in height, features symbols of Om, the sun, and the peepal tree. This emblem not only signifies devotion but also embodies the grandeur of Indian culture and tradition.
